“Here’s what I know is a true fact from my own life and what students have helped me learn from teaching more classes than I can count: if things aren’t getting better, I haven’t changed my story. Not just the story I tell while hiking with my girlfriends, but the story I unconsciously whisper to my very cells that in turn reverberates throughout my being. The story that binds itself with my emotions, my perceptions of the past, and my visions of the future. If my story doesn’t change, nothing else can.”
Quote by Kelly Corbet
